3. Registration & Verification – Getting Started Without Hassle

The sign‑up process typically involves four steps: providing a name, address, date of birth, and email; creating a password; confirming the email; and completing KYC (Know Your Customer) verification. Irish players must submit a government‑issued ID (e.g., passport or driving licence) and a recent utility bill to prove residence.

While some sites let you deposit and bet instantly, most will ask for verification before allowing withdrawals. To avoid delays, upload clear photos of the documents and respond promptly to any support queries. A fast verification process is a good indicator of efficient customer service.

4. Bonuses, Wagering Requirements & Value Assessment

Welcome bonuses are the most common lure, but the real value lies in the wagering requirements attached to them. A 100% match bonus up to €200 with a 5x rollover on the bonus amount is far more generous than a 200% bonus that requires 30x. Always calculate the effective return before you claim any offer.

For example, a €50 bonus with a 5x requirement means you must stake €250 before you can withdraw winnings, whereas a €100 bonus with a 20x requirement demands €2,000 in turnover. Use the simple formula: Bonus ÷ Wagering Requirement = Effective Play Money. This helps you compare offers objectively.

6. Customer Support – How to Get Help When You Need It

Good customer support can rescue you from a stuck verification or a delayed payout. Look for operators that provide 24/7 live chat, a dedicated phone line, and a comprehensive FAQ section. Response time is crucial; a chat reply within a minute is a solid benchmark.

Test the support before you commit a large deposit. Send a quick query about the verification documents needed and gauge how promptly and clearly the team replies. A helpful support team often reflects an overall trustworthy operation.

7. Responsible Gambling – Keeping the Fun in Play

All reputable Irish sportsbooks embed responsible‑gambling tools: deposit limits, session timers, self‑exclusion options, and links to national helplines such as GambleAware Ireland. Activate these features early, especially if you’re new to sports betting.

Remember, betting should never feel like a financial necessity. If you notice you’re chasing losses or betting more than you can afford, pause your activity and seek professional advice. A responsible approach protects both your wallet and your peace of mind.
